Lolly Available – Pride in Place Impact Fund
Fenland District Council has been granted £1.5 million from the Government’s Pride in Place Impact Fund to support the enhancement of community facilities. Members have expressed a preference that this spend be allocated to open spaces, facilities and play areas across the … Continue reading

Saxon – Johnson Application – Recommended To Approve
Cambs CC Officers are recommending to the Planning Committee (CCC) that the major expansion of waste and minerals being processed at The Saxon Works be ‘Approved’ That maybe the case, however the ‘Planning Committee’ can go against the officers recommendation … Continue reading
